Commit e53b7d04 authored by Roman Donchenko's avatar Roman Donchenko Committed by OpenCV Buildbot

Merge pull request #955 from SpecLad:symlink

parents 7f9675bc 985bfea5
...@@ -303,7 +303,7 @@ macro(ocv_glob_modules) ...@@ -303,7 +303,7 @@ macro(ocv_glob_modules)
# collect modules # collect modules
set(OPENCV_INITIAL_PASS ON) set(OPENCV_INITIAL_PASS ON)
foreach(__path ${ARGN}) foreach(__path ${ARGN})
ocv_get_real_path(__path "${__path}") get_filename_component(__path "${__path}" ABSOLUTE)
list(FIND __directories_observed "${__path}" __pathIdx) list(FIND __directories_observed "${__path}" __pathIdx)
if(__pathIdx GREATER -1) if(__pathIdx GREATER -1)
...@@ -315,7 +315,7 @@ macro(ocv_glob_modules) ...@@ -315,7 +315,7 @@ macro(ocv_glob_modules)
if(__ocvmodules) if(__ocvmodules)
list(SORT __ocvmodules) list(SORT __ocvmodules)
foreach(mod ${__ocvmodules}) foreach(mod ${__ocvmodules})
ocv_get_real_path(__modpath "${__path}/${mod}") get_filename_component(__modpath "${__path}/${mod}" ABSOLUTE)
if(EXISTS "${__modpath}/CMakeLists.txt") if(EXISTS "${__modpath}/CMakeLists.txt")
list(FIND __directories_observed "${__modpath}" __pathIdx) list(FIND __directories_observed "${__modpath}" __pathIdx)
......
...@@ -411,16 +411,6 @@ macro(ocv_regex_escape var regex) ...@@ -411,16 +411,6 @@ macro(ocv_regex_escape var regex)
endmacro() endmacro()
# get absolute path with symlinks resolved
macro(ocv_get_real_path VAR PATHSTR)
if(CMAKE_VERSION VERSION_LESS 2.8)
get_filename_component(${VAR} "${PATHSTR}" ABSOLUTE)
else()
get_filename_component(${VAR} "${PATHSTR}" REALPATH)
endif()
endmacro()
# convert list of paths to full paths # convert list of paths to full paths
macro(ocv_convert_to_full_paths VAR) macro(ocv_convert_to_full_paths VAR)
if(${VAR}) if(${VAR})
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ment